FUEL retailers are set to implement another round of pump price hikes this week, marking the sixth consecutive week of increases for gasoline and the third for diesel.
Seaoil Philippines Corp. announced that it will increase prices per liter of gasoline by P0.50 and diesel by P1.00. There will be no changes for kerosene. Cleanfuel and Petro Gazz, which do not carry kerosene, will implement the same changes. The adjustments will take effect at 6 a.m. on Tuesday, November 11, for all the firms except for Cleanfuel which will implement the changes at 4:01 p.m. the same day.
Other firms have yet to make similar announcements for the week.
The Department of Energy-Oil Industry Management Bureau (DOE-OIMB) earlier projected a rollback for gasoline and hikes for both diesel and kerosene this week, pricing in Ukraine’s drone attack to Russia’s Black Seaport, and expectations of a production ramp up.
Retailers last week hiked prices per liter of gasoline by P1.70, diesel by P2.70, and kerosene by P2.10. Year-to-date adjustments stood at a net increase of P16.50 per liter for gasoline, P19.15 per liter for diesel, and P6.55 per liter for kerosene as of October 28.
